Children and Parents Program – Capitol Heights, MD Detox & Drug Rehab Center
Children and Parents Program is a leading detox and inpatient drug and alcohol rehab center in Capitol Heights, MD. For individuals struggling with an addiction alcohol, benzodiazepines (Xanax, Klonopin, Valium, etc), or opioids (heroin, oxycodone, hydrocodone, etc), a supervised medical detoxification may be necessary before entering residential treatment.
